Output 499581eed3a349ce550783ac3f89fcef6ab24021702df45bcc834f06708ed7e7:0

value
95344581
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ddf5450b0ea9ebc2eb2939b79efe3a0685333141 OP_EQUALVERIFY OP_CHECKSIG
address
LfTZRFAbpc9h5aDi4pHXXKKX4kCZf5ktob
transaction
499581eed3a349ce550783ac3f89fcef6ab24021702df45bcc834f06708ed7e7
spent
true